Manny Ramirez’s Early Life and Rise to Stardom
Born in Santo Domingo, Dominican Republic, Manny Ramirez showed exceptional talent from a young age. His impressive skills on the field led him to sign with the Cleveland Indians in 1991, marking the beginning of a successful MLB career. Ramirez’s success demonstrated that Latin American players could excel at the highest levels of baseball.
